SGXGauge: A Comprehensive Benchmark Suite for Intel SGX

Trusted execution environments (TEEs) such as Intel SGX facilitate the secure execution of an application on untrusted machines. A plethora of work focuses on improving the performance of such environments necessitating the need for a standard, widely accepted benchmark suite. We present SGXGauge, a...

Full description

Saved in:
Bibliographic Details
Published in2022 IEEE International Symposium on Performance Analysis of Systems and Software (ISPASS) pp. 135 - 137
Main Authors Kumar, Sandeep, Panda, Abhisek, Sarangi, Smruti R.
Format Conference Proceeding
LanguageEnglish
Published IEEE 01.05.2022
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:Trusted execution environments (TEEs) such as Intel SGX facilitate the secure execution of an application on untrusted machines. A plethora of work focuses on improving the performance of such environments necessitating the need for a standard, widely accepted benchmark suite. We present SGXGauge, a benchmark suite for SGX containing a diverse set of workloads from different domains. We also thoroughly characterize the behavior of the benchmark suite on a native platform and on a platform that uses a library OS-based shim layer (GrapheneSGX).
DOI:10.1109/ISPASS55109.2022.00014